Relay和Apollo Client都可以用吗?

问题描述 投票:0回答:0

我正在开发一个带有

Next.js
的前端,其中
GraphQL
将从 GraphQL API 端点进行处理。
Hasura
被用作后端。

我的一位同事告诉我,一些开发人员将 Relay 与 阿波罗客户端。我告诉他为什么我们要同时使用两者?如果使用 Relay 那么 只使用 Relay(也不需要使用 Apollo)。

我的问题是:

  1. 真的可以在一个项目中同时使用吗?
  2. 如果我只去
    Apollo Client
    会有什么后果? (我已经阅读了
    Relay
    的文档,但发现与
    Next.js
    集成真的很复杂)。
  3. 真的需要
    Redux
    Apollo Client
    吗? (这是一个市场网站,有很多页面数据)。
redux graphql next.js apollo-client relay
© www.soinside.com 2019 - 2024. All rights reserved.